ingen mulighed for at sende fra Evolution (løst ved clean in

Alle tekniske spørgsmål som ikke hører ind under de andre fora.
Stra
Indlæg: 3105
Tilmeldt: 16. jun 2007, 10:26
Geografisk sted: Ikast-Herning

ingen mulighed for at sende fra Evolution (løst ved clean in

Indlæg af Stra »

Hej

På min 64bit ubuntu 10.04 (og kun den) er det ikke muligt at sende brev, uanset hvordan jeg forsøger:
genvejstast, ikon, nyt brev, tryk på e-post adresse, videresend eller besvar, så lukker evolution (2.28.3)bare ned.

Nogen der kender en løsning?

stra
Senest rettet af Stra 13. nov 2010, 12:06, rettet i alt 1 gang.
stra
Bruger Ubuntu 22.04 og 22.10 + lubuntu 22.10
lath
Indlæg: 5095
Tilmeldt: 27. apr 2008, 02:16
IRC nickname: lars_t_h
Geografisk sted: Fyn

Re: ingen mulighed for at sende fra Evolution

Indlæg af lath »

Stra skrev:Hej

På min 64bit ubuntu 10.04 (og kun den) er det ikke muligt at sende brev, uanset hvordan jeg forsøger:
genvejstast, ikon, nyt brev, tryk på e-post adresse, videresend eller besvar, så lukker evolution (2.28.3)bare ned.

Nogen der kender en løsning?

stra

Hej stra

Har du prøvet at starte den fra terminal sådan:

Kode: Vælg alt

CAMEL_DEBUG=all evolution >& $HOME/evolution_errors.txt 1>&2 &

som skriver fejl fra evolution i evolution_errors.txt fil i din hjemmemappe.
Kig evt også i loggen. Det ligner at den laver det der kaldes en segmentation fault (=tilgår RAM, som ikke er evolutions, hvilket får kernen til at lukke programmet ned)
Detach terminal fra programmet ved at taste tastekombinationen CTRL+A CTRL+D (med d som i detach)

Edit:
Evolution har ifølge denne side[1] et par interessante miljø variabler man kan sætte, som vil få den afgive mere debugging information:
Discover What Causes the Bug

Starting Evolution from your terminal with some special environment variables causes Evolution to display more information on what it is currently doing.

The following is a list of variables and what each one tells Evolution to do:

* CAMEL_DEBUG=all — used for debugging Email (Camel is the name of Evolution's Mail Access Library)
* CAMEL_VERBOSE_DEBUG=1 — also for debugging Email (not as featureful as above)
* GROUPWISE_DEBUG=1 — used for debugging GroupWise support
* E2K_DEBUG=1 — used for debugging Exchange support: Print each request and response
* E2K_DEBUG=2 — Same as #1 plus all request and response headers
* E2K_DEBUG=3 — Same as #2 plus bodies (except text/html)
* E2K_DEBUG=4 — Same as #3 plus global catalog debug
* E2K_DEBUG=5 — Same as #4 plus text/html bodies too


Der står også hvordan man kan få mere debugging information ved hjælp af en debugger.

[1]: http://projects.gnome.org/evolution/bugs.shtml

/Lars
Jeg er Software ingeniør (Diplomingeniør) i Informationsteknologi og indlejede systemer, hvor indlejrede systemer er computer (microcontroller) + elektronik i for eksempel et TV, en router, en vaskemaskine og den slags
Stra
Indlæg: 3105
Tilmeldt: 16. jun 2007, 10:26
Geografisk sted: Ikast-Herning

Re: ingen mulighed for at sende fra Evolution

Indlæg af Stra »

Her er fejlmeddelelsen fra Debug kommandoen

(evolution:2008): Gtk-CRITICAL **: gtk_widget_get_parent: assertion `GTK_IS_WIDGET (widget)' failed

(evolution:2008): Gtk-CRITICAL **: gtk_widget_reparent: assertion `GTK_IS_WIDGET (widget)' failed

(evolution:2008): Gtk-CRITICAL **: gtk_box_set_child_packing: assertion `GTK_IS_WIDGET (child)' failed

(evolution:2008): GLib-GObject-WARNING **: invalid (NULL) pointer instance

(evolution:2008): GLib-GObject-CRITICAL **: g_signal_connect_data: assertion `G_TYPE_CHECK_INSTANCE (instance)' failed
stra
stra
Bruger Ubuntu 22.04 og 22.10 + lubuntu 22.10
AJenbo
Admin
Indlæg: 20878
Tilmeldt: 15. nov 2009, 15:04
IRC nickname: AJenbo
Geografisk sted: Vanløse, København

Re: ingen mulighed for at sende fra Evolution

Indlæg af AJenbo »

Hmm ved godt det ikke hjælper meget, men jeg har sendt fra Evolution i 64bit uden problemer. Du kan eventuelt prøve at slette indstillingerne for Evolution i din bruger mappe.
lath
Indlæg: 5095
Tilmeldt: 27. apr 2008, 02:16
IRC nickname: lars_t_h
Geografisk sted: Fyn

Re: ingen mulighed for at sende fra Evolution

Indlæg af lath »

Stra skrev:Her er fejlmeddelelsen fra Debug kommandoen

(evolution:2008): Gtk-CRITICAL **: gtk_widget_get_parent: assertion `GTK_IS_WIDGET (widget)' failed

(evolution:2008): Gtk-CRITICAL **: gtk_widget_reparent: assertion `GTK_IS_WIDGET (widget)' failed

(evolution:2008): Gtk-CRITICAL **: gtk_box_set_child_packing: assertion `GTK_IS_WIDGET (child)' failed

(evolution:2008): GLib-GObject-WARNING **: invalid (NULL) pointer instance

(evolution:2008): GLib-GObject-CRITICAL **: g_signal_connect_data: assertion `G_TYPE_CHECK_INSTANCE (instance)' failed
stra


Den vigtige er
(evolution:2008): GLib-GObject-WARNING **: invalid (NULL) pointer instance

NULL er et udtryk for ingenting - ikke så godt når man regner med at der er noget.

Der er også:
(evolution:2008): GLib-GObject-CRITICAL **: g_signal_connect_data: assertion `G_TYPE_CHECK_INSTANCE (instance)' failed

g_signal_connect_data tilhører typen af GTK+ funktioner der linker tryk på en GTK+ Widget (f.eks en knap) til noget kode der skal udføres.
mere om g_signal_connect_data: http://www.gtk.org/api/2.6/gobject/gobject-Signals.html#g-signal-connect-data

Hvis GTK+ udfører noget kode på en funktions- pointer der er NULL vil det lede til en Segmentation Fault, og evolution lukkes ned af kernen.

De 3 forrige
(evolution:2008): Gtk-CRITICAL **: gtk_widget_get_parent: assertion `GTK_IS_WIDGET (widget)' failed

(evolution:2008): Gtk-CRITICAL **: gtk_widget_reparent: assertion `GTK_IS_WIDGET (widget)' failed

(evolution:2008): Gtk-CRITICAL **: gtk_box_set_child_packing: assertion `GTK_IS_WIDGET (child)' failed

har noget at gøre med opbygning af den grafiske burgergrænseflade i evolution at gøre - og den er ikke korrekt lavet.

/Lars
Jeg er Software ingeniør (Diplomingeniør) i Informationsteknologi og indlejede systemer, hvor indlejrede systemer er computer (microcontroller) + elektronik i for eksempel et TV, en router, en vaskemaskine og den slags
Stra
Indlæg: 3105
Tilmeldt: 16. jun 2007, 10:26
Geografisk sted: Ikast-Herning

Re: ingen mulighed for at sende fra Evolution

Indlæg af Stra »

Tak for input.

Jeg endte med at lave en clean install af 10.10 64bit og det løste problemet.

Stra
stra
Bruger Ubuntu 22.04 og 22.10 + lubuntu 22.10